Develop a Fully Online Course
The process to become a Certified Online Instructor begins with an introduction to the fundamentals of instructional technology. Following that series of faculty development, the instructor is provided instruction on how to utilize all components of myCourses (Blackboard Learning System). Faculty conclude their certification requirements by participating as students in an online course for approximately ten weeks. The primary outcomes of the course are empathy for the online student experience and the development of a learning module for the instructor's online course.
Delivery an Interactive Video (ITV) Course
Faculty responsible for delivering synchronous instruction to a remote location via Interactive Video are encourage to attend faculty development opportunities designed to acquaint them with the technology as well as teaching strategies that will engage students at both the local instructional site as well as the remote location.
